INTRODUCTION
In an environment of continuous quality improvement, the CVICU Registered Nurse is responsible for rendering specialized professional nursing care to cardiothoracic surgery patients while directing and guiding patient teachings as well as activities of ancillary personnel. Exhibits the MHS Standards of Excellence and exercises strict confidentiality at all times.
ROLE AND RESPONSIBILITIES
Job Functions:
- Participates in bedside shift report/handoff.
- Performs hourly rounding.
- Obtains required patient assessments and reassessments and consistently documents per hospital policy.
- Develops a plan of care and teaching plan based on assessed needs of patient and family, revises the care plan when diagnosis and needs dictate and consistently documents per hospital policy.
- Coordinates timely, adequate teaching to patient/family/significant other in preparation for discharge and documents appropriately.
- Implements and monitors nursing interventions and consistently documents per hospital policy.
- Participates in interdisciplinary rounding and collaborates with team members to identify patient needs.
- Recognizes changes in patient conditions and communicates with physician using SBAR.
- Effectively manages patient care and delegates appropriately according to the needs of the patient and the skill of the caregiver.
- Utilizes appropriate interpersonal communication which facilitates productive relationships with other team members.
- Facilitates a positive and caring relationship with others by utilizing trust and mutual respect.
- Establishes a therapeutic relationship between patient, family, and self, based on empathy and trust.
- Promotes a positive patient experience.
- Seeks help from appropriate resources as needed.
- Maintains at least 8 hours of cardiothoracic surgery specific education annually.
- Maintains current knowledge of and practices within the scope of hospital policies.
- Clarifies any unclear communication between members of the healthcare team.
- Uses proper channels of authority in communicating information.
- As part of the nursing process, performs admission, handoff, transfer, and discharge procedures.
- Coordinates with physician’s plan of care, the admission assessment and discharge needs.
- Effectively manages the care of the cardiothoracic surgical patient in the immediate post-operative period.
- Performs and maintains temporary epicardial pacing, open cardiac arrest management, PA catheter removal, Pleural chest tube removal (selected nurses), external cardiac defibrillation, CRRT (selected nurses), and VAD (selected nurses).
- Assumes all other duties and responsibilities as necessary.
MINIMUM QUALIFICATIONS
Minimum Education/Experience Required:
- Current licensure in the State of Ohio or multi-state license from state of residence required.
- BLS, ACLS, TNCC, ASLS and PALS preferred upon hire but will consider experience and require all certifications within 1 year of employment.
- Two years of CVICU with open heart experience required and two to five years of advanced CVICU experience preferred.
- Maintains compliance in RQI required.
Special Knowledge, Skills, Training:
- Ability to work in a dynamic and intense environment that requires quick thinking and excellent analytical and assessment skills.
- Strong background knowledge on hemodynamics, arrhythmia management, pathophysiology, and pharmacology.
- Stroke Education is required during orientation which may include, but not limited to, access to stroke policies, completion of on-line stroke module education, NIHSS, ASLS & T-PA administration.
- 8 hours or more of Cardiothoracic Surgery specific education required annually.
- Excellent interpersonal and communication skills.
- Excellent technical skills such as intravenous management and ventilator care.
- Verbal, clerical, numerical, and manual dexterity, color vision and near visual acuity, proper lifting techniques and body mechanics.

What Ohio Employers Look For
The qualifications that appear most often in ICU registered nurse jobs across Ohio.
- Active RN licensure in the state of employment or compact license eligibility
- Current ACLS and BLS certification from the American Heart Association
- Minimum one to two years of critical care or ICU nursing experience
- Bachelor of Science in Nursing (BSN) degree preferred or required
- CCRN certification preferred or required for senior and charge nurse roles
- Proficiency with ventilator management, hemodynamic monitoring, and vasoactive drips

How much do ICU registered nurses make in Ohio?
ICU registered nurses in Ohio earn a median of about $82,510 a year, based on May 2025 Bureau of Labor Statistics wage data, ranging from around $66,980 for the lowest 10% to over $105,290 for the top 10%. Pay rises with experience, specialty, and employer.
